net.minecraft.client.gui.screens.packs

public class PackSelectionModel<T extends Pack>

dtf
net.minecraft.client.gui.screens.packs.PackSelectionModel
net.minecraft.class_5369
net.minecraft.unmapped.C_ufhpfkse
net.minecraft.client.gui.screen.pack.ResourcePackOrganizer
net.minecraft.client.gui.screen.PackLoadingManager

Field summary

Modifier and TypeField
private final PackRepository<T>
a
repository
field_25626
f_ctlosilh
field_25626
field_241617_a_
private final List<T>
b
selected
field_25455
f_iyseutar
enabledPacks
field_238860_a_
private final List<T>
c
unselected
field_25456
f_cqzshsmw
disabledPacks
field_238861_b_
private final BiConsumer<T, TextureManager>
d
iconBinder
field_25457
f_gafacqpn
renderer
field_238862_c_
private final Runnable
e
onListChanged
field_25458
f_qglfksaz
updateCallback
field_238863_d_
private final Consumer<PackRepository<T>>
f
output
field_25459
f_ryucslno
applier
field_238864_e_

Constructor summary

ModifierConstructor
public (Runnable updateCallback, BiConsumer<T, TextureManager> renderer, PackRepository<T> arg2, Consumer<PackRepository<T>> arg3)

Method summary

Modifier and TypeMethod
public Stream<PackSelectionModel$Entry>
a()
getUnselected()
method_29639()
m_batxxdng()
getDisabledPacks()
func_238865_a_()
public Stream<PackSelectionModel$Entry>
b()
getSelected()
method_29643()
m_hkgcttgn()
getEnabledPacks()
func_238869_b_()
public void
c()
commit()
method_29642()
m_aieljxqm()
apply()
func_241618_c_()
public void
d()
findNewPacks()
method_29981()
m_rupikjgs()
method_29981()
func_241619_d_()